Chinese AI DeepSeek a 'Wake-Up Call' for U.S. Tech Firms, Donald Trump Says, After Nvidia’s World-Record $600 Billion Loss

Feb 19,25

Donald Trump has labeled China's new AI model, DeepSeek, a "wake-up call" for the US tech sector following Nvidia's staggering $600 billion market value loss.

DeepSeek's debut triggered a sharp decline in AI-focused company stocks. Nvidia, a GPU market leader crucial for AI model operation, suffered the most, experiencing a 16.86% share plunge – a Wall Street record. Microsoft, Meta Platforms, Alphabet (Google's parent company), and Dell Technologies also saw significant drops, ranging from 2.1% to 8.7%.

DeepSeek's emergence has shaken the AI industry. Photo by NICOLAS TUCAT/AFP via Getty Images.
DeepSeek boasts its R1 model as a significantly more affordable alternative to Western counterparts like ChatGPT. Leveraging the open-source DeepSeek-V3, it reportedly demands less computing power and boasts a training cost estimated at just $6 million.

Although this claim faces some skepticism, DeepSeek has cast doubt on the massive AI investments of American tech giants, unsettling investors. Its popularity surged, topping US download charts for free apps amidst growing discussions about its efficacy.

"DeepSeek performs comparably to leading Silicon Valley models, and in some cases, even better, according to their claims," Sheldon Fernandez, DarwinAI co-founder, told CBC News. "The remarkable aspect is achieving this with a fraction of the resources."

Fernandez highlighted the potential disruption to business models: "Instead of monthly fees of $20 or $200 for advanced models, users can access similar features for free, fundamentally altering the business model underpinning many companies' high valuations."

President Trump offered a more optimistic perspective, suggesting DeepSeek could benefit the US. He stated (as reported by the BBC), "Instead of billions in spending, less will be needed, hopefully achieving the same results. If it's cheaper and yields the same outcome, that's positive for us." He maintained US AI dominance.

Despite DeepSeek's impact, Nvidia remains a $2.90 trillion company. The highly anticipated RTX 5090 and RTX 5080 GPUs are slated for release this week, generating such demand that consumers are braving winter weather to camp outside stores.
